dedo

名词 n.

英文释义

名词 n.
  1. A traditional short Spanish unit of length, usually about equal to 1.75 cm. historical
  2. A traditional short Portuguese unit of length, usually about equal to 1.8 cm. historical

词源

From Spanish and Portuguese dedo (“digit, finger”), from Old Spanish and Old Galician-Portuguese dedo, from Latin digitus, from Proto-Indo-European *deyǵ- (“to show, to point out”). Doublet of digit.
